{ "type": "object", "description": "A paginated collection of SMTP tokens", "properties": { "results": { "type": "array", "description": "The list of SMTP tokens", "example": [ { "id": "smtp-token-abc123", "campaignName": "Password Reset Emails", "emailCampaignId": "campaign-xyz789", "createContact": true, "createdAt": "2024-01-15T10:30:00.000Z", "createdBy": "user@example.com" } ], "items": { "type": "object", "description": "Represents an SMTP API token for transactional email sending", "properties": { "id": { "type": "string", "description": "The unique identifier for the SMTP token", "example": "smtp-token-abc123" }, "campaignName": { "type": "string", "description": "The name of the email campaign associated with this token", "example": "Password Reset Emails" }, "emailCampaignId": { "type": "string", "description": "The ID of the associated email campaign", "example": "campaign-xyz789" }, "createContact": { "type": "boolean", "description": "Whether sending an email creates a contact if one doesn't exist", "example": true }, "createdAt": { "type": "string", "description": "When the token was created", "format": "date-time", "example": "2024-01-15T10:30:00.000Z" }, "createdBy": { "type": "string", "description": "The user or application that created the token", "example": "user@example.com" } }, "required": [ "id", "createdAt", "createdBy", "campaignName", "createContact" ] } }, "paging": { "type": "object", "description": "Pagination information", "properties": { "next": { "type": "object", "description": "Information about the next page", "properties": { "after": { "type": "string", "description": "Cursor for the next page", "example": "c210cC10b2tlbi1hYmMxMjM%3D" }, "link": { "type": "string", "description": "Link to the next page", "example": "https://app.hubspot.com/contacts/12345" } }, "required": [ "after" ] } } } }, "required": [ "results" ], "$schema": "https://json-schema.org/draft/2020-12/schema", "title": "SmtpTokenCollectionResponse" }